Position: Primary TeacherLocation: Cambian Red Rose School, Preston, LancashireHours: 40 hours per week, term time onlySalary: Up to £42,000 per annum (DOE)
We are seeking a dedicated, enthusiastic and resilient Primary Teacher to join our specialist SEMH provision at Cambian Red Rose School. You will deliver engaging, accessible and personalised lessons to pupils who are unable to access mainstream education, supporting them to re-engage with learning and achieve meaningful progress.
About the School
Cambian Red Rose School is an independent, DfE-registered, co-educational day school supporting up to 35 students aged 8–18 with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s. Our approach combines high expectations with a deep understanding of individual needs, enabling pupils to succeed both academically and personally.
